    One year ago we brought our 3 week old bearded dragon to this vet, we spent over two hours there answering all their questions and getting all the information a new beardie owner needs. I felt the process took WAY longer than necessary but the people seemed very nice and educated. We took our beardie back for her one year check up and were there for over three hours this time. The doctor said there was a possibility of yellow fungus so they did a full blood panel and took a culture of her scales to send in for testing. They gave us three medications and instructions, with the assumption that the possibility was concrete. Three days later the vet called me with the blood panel results and made a few recommendations but said we would not be making any decisions until the culture came back. So I called them three times over the next two weeks to follow up. The first two times I called I was told the test results were not back yet, the third time I called I was told the culture never made it to the testing facility. So my bearded dragon was one three medications for two weeks for a disease that was not even officially diagnosed. I was livid. They had four opportunities to catch the missing sample. I spoke to four people at this office before someone realized my $395 sample was lost. Over those two weeks our dragon had stopped eating and showed signs of discomfort, all of which was dismissed because we were waiting for test results that were never going to come. And if I hadn't been the annoying pet owner and called their office multiple times, nobody will ever know how long it would have taken them to figure out their mistake. I regret the five hours and almost $2000 given to this place. To top it all off, I had to request a reimbursement for the $395 missing sample twice before they processed it AND they were rude. We now go to South Pasadena animal hospital and Dr. Eng is pretty great.

    I had the pleasure of bringing my senior pug here for over a year and a half. My pug was dealing…read morewith a deterioration of a lower disk in her spine, which caused nerve damage as well as arthritis in her back legs. I found two hands four paws as it was on a list of physical therapy locations from my veternian. I am 100 percent confident that two hands four paws allowed my stella to have a more mobile and comfortable life for almost two years longer. Some of her symptoms were dragging her back legs, struggling to squat to pee and slow to stand up/sit down. We started off with just physical therapy, so doing the water treadmill and the obstacles. We put her on fish oil and other supplements that were recommended. I will admit that physical therapy is expensive, no matter the location. So there were times where we had to pause for a few months, and we could absolutely see a difference when we didn't take her consistently. After about a year, stella started to have fecal incontinence, and so we transitioned to acupuncture in which they suggested Chinese herb supplements. The combination of both definitely helped the fecal incontinence which was great! Unfortunately we began to experience a decline in her health (pee incontinence more frequently, her inability to move as well and be as lively) so we recently decided it was best to have her cross the rainbow bridge. The staff were amazing after sharing the news, and they send a card signed by all of the staff and an early picture of my girl in the water treadmill. If you are on the fence about physical therapy, please try out two hands four paws. I would highly recommend Anna, she was amazing with my girl.
